Product Description:

The model MAC063A-0-RS-3-C/095-B-0 model is capable of 6000 rotations per minute and 0.8 Nm of steady torque production. The fantastic torque-to-inertia ratio that this motor has is the primary contributor to its outstanding dynamic performance.

The winding resistance of the MAC063A AC servo motor is 3.7 ohms, and its moment of inertia is 2.4 x 10-4 kgm2. It is possible for the motor to reach a high degree of reliability and operation without requiring maintenance because of its brushless design and the use of bearings with lifetime lubrication. The model has a power connection on the B-side of its housing and weighs 3.2 kg. The model's power-to-weight ratio is outstanding, which is made possible by the model's compact size. The model's huge cyclic load capacity enables continuous operation at high repetition rates due to electronic commutation. This kind offers outstanding operating smoothness due to the stator's unique design and the high-resolution tacho feedback. Since its winding inductance is 3.5 mH, the MAC063A AC servo motor must be operated under predetermined environmental conditions for optimal performance.

The model MAC063A-0-RS-3-C/095-B-0 casing is painted with a black primer to provide further corrosion protection, and it uses natural convection to dissipate heat. The IP65 protection certification and 30-minute thermal time constant make it suited for usage in severe settings. The model insulation class is F, and it must be used between 0 and +45 degrees Celsius for the best effectiveness. The motor comes without a holding brake and must be used with manufacturer specified accessories. Wake Industrial offers this item (MAC063A-0-RS-3-C/095-B-0) with a replacement warranty.

Continuous Current at Standstill
3.5 amp
Continuous Torque at Standstill
0.8 Nm
Mass
3.2 kg
Maximum Elevation Height
1000 meters above sea
Maximum Peak of Pulse Current
19 amp
Moment of Inertia
2.4 X 10-4 kgm2
Nominal Motor Speed
6000 RPM
Operating Temperature Range
0 to + 45 centigrade
Storage Temperature Range
(-20 to +80) centigrade
Thermal Time Constant
30 minutes

Frequently Asked Questions about MAC063A-0-RS-3-C/095-B-0:

Q: What are the environmental conditions required for the optimal performance of the MAC063A-0-RS-3-C/095-B-0?

A: It must operate within a temperature range of 0 to +45 degrees Celsius. Adhering to these conditions ensures peak efficiency and performance of the motor.

Q: What type of feedback system is used in the MAC063A-0-RS-3-C/095-B-0 model?

A: The MAC063A-0-RS-3-C/095-B-0 model utilizes tacho feedback and a second shaft end for precise control.

Q: Can the MAC063A-0-RS-3-C/095-B-0 model operate in demanding environmental conditions?

A: Yes, the model is designed for demanding environments with an IP65 certification and a protective coating of 40 microns.

Q: Does the MAC063A-0-RS-3-C/095-B-0 model comes with a holding brake?

A: No, the model comes without a holding brake. If holding brake is required, opt for other models.

Q: What are the thermal characteristics of theMAC063A-0-RS-3-C/095-B-0 motor?

A: The servo motor has a thermal time constant of 30 minutes, indicating how long it takes for the motor to reach thermal equilibrium under certain operating conditions.
